Temperature ranges play an important position in figuring out the longevity of flowers. Every kind of flower has its personal ultimate temperature vary, and failing to satisfy these wants can result in untimely wilting, browning, and even dying.
Temperature, Tips on how to hold flowers alive
For optimum flower well being, it is important to take care of the right temperature ranges. Listed here are some common tips for widespread varieties of flowers:
– Oranges and Gerbera daisies thrive in temperatures between 65-75°F (18-24°C). Temperatures above 85°F (29°C) may cause flowers to wilt, whereas temperatures beneath 55°F (13°C) can result in frost harm.
– Roses and carnations desire temperatures between 55-65°F (13-18°C). Temperatures above 75°F (24°C) may cause flowers to droop, whereas temperatures beneath 45°F (7°C) can result in freezing harm.
– Orchids and African violets thrive in temperatures between 55-75°F (13-24°C). Temperatures above 85°F (29°C) may cause flowers to wilt, whereas temperatures beneath 45°F (7°C) can result in leaf harm.
Fluctuations in temperature may cause vital hurt to your flowers. For instance, sudden drops in temperature may cause flowers to enter shock, resulting in untimely wilting. Conversely, extended publicity to excessive temperatures may cause flowers to develop into dehydrated, resulting in browning or wilting.
Humidity
Humidity ranges additionally play a important position in sustaining the well being and longevity of your flowers. Low humidity may cause flowers to dry out and wilt, whereas excessive humidity can result in mould and mildew progress.
